Как перезапустить MySQL в Linux: самое простое руководство
To restart MySQL on Linux, you can use the following command:
sudo systemctl restart mysql
This command uses the systemctl tool to restart the MySQL service. The "sudo" command is used to run the command with root privileges.
Детальный ответ
Привет! Рад видеть тебя здесь. Сегодня мы поговорим о том, как перезапустить MySQL на Linux. Погружаемся в детали!
1. Установка MySQL на Linux
Перед тем, как рассмотреть процесс перезапуска, необходимо убедиться, что у тебя установлена MySQL на Linux. Если MySQL ещё не установлена, воспользуйся следующими командами:
$ sudo apt update
$ sudo apt install mysql-server
Команда sudo apt update
обновит список пакетов, а sudo apt install mysql-server
выполнит установку MySQL на твоей системе. Будь уверен, что у тебя есть права администратора для выполнения этих команд.
2. Проверка статуса MySQL
Прежде чем перезапустить MySQL, давай проверим его текущий статус. Для этого выполним команду:
$ sudo service mysql status
Если MySQL работает, то получишь сообщение, подобное:
● mysql.service - MySQL Community Server
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or preset: enabled)
Active: active (running) since Tue 2021-10-12 10:56:31 CEST; 1 day 2h ago
Main PID: 1234 (mysqld)
Tasks: 38 (limit: 32768)
Memory: 137.2M
CGroup: /system.slice/mysql.service
└─1234 /usr/sbin/mysqld
В данном примере MySQL работает и имеет PID 1234.
3. Перезапуск MySQL
Если ты хочешь просто перезапустить MySQL без изменения каких-либо настроек, воспользуйся следующей командой:
$ sudo service mysql restart
MySQL будет остановлен, а затем запущен снова. Старая сессия будет закрыта, так что убедись, что все данные были сохранены.
4. Полный перезапуск MySQL
Если тебе нужно выполнить полный перезапуск MySQL, который включает перезагрузку настроек, ты можешь воспользоваться следующими командами:
$ sudo service mysql stop
$ sudo service mysql start
В первой команде мы останавливаем MySQL, а затем, во второй, запускаем его заново. При этом, будут загружены новые настройки, если такие имеются.
5. Проверка нового статуса MySQL
После выполнения перезапуска, ты можешь снова выполнить команду для проверки статуса MySQL:
$ sudo service mysql status
Если всё прошло успешно, и MySQL работает, то увидишь аналогичное сообщение, как мы видели на предыдущем шаге.
Заключение
Теперь ты знаешь, как перезапустить MySQL на Linux! Если ты хочешь просто перезапустить MySQL, используй команду sudo service mysql restart
. Если нужен полный перезапуск с возможным обновлением настроек, воспользуйся командами sudo service mysql stop
и sudo service mysql start
. Не забудь проверить статус MySQL после перезапуска, чтобы удостовериться в его корректной работе.
Надеюсь, эта статья была полезной для тебя! Удачи в изучении и использовании MySQL!